Neighborhood Overview

Spring Hill Municipal Golf Course is situated in the northern part of Arkansas City, Kansas, offering a tranquil escape just a short drive from the city center. The course is easily accessible via North Summit Street, which connects directly to local highways that lead to larger regional routes. For those flying in, Wichita Dwight D. Eisenhower National Airport (ICT) is the primary gateway, located about an hour and a half's drive north. Driving times can vary based on traffic, though it's generally minimal in this area. Public transportation options are limited in Arkansas City, making a personal vehicle or rideshare service the most convenient way to reach the course and explore beyond. Planning your arrival with enough time to account for navigation and check-in procedures is advisable, especially during busy tournament days or league play.

Weather & Seasons

❄️

Winter

Winter in Arkansas City typically brings cold temperatures, with average highs in the 40s Fahrenheit and lows often below freezing. Snowfall is possible but not usually heavy or persistent. Visitors should pack warm layers, including hats, gloves, and a heavy coat. Golfing is less common during these months, but on clear, milder days, dressing warmly allows for comfortable play. Frost on the greens can delay early tee times.

🌱

Spring & early summer

Spring brings warming temperatures, with highs moving from the 50s into the 70s Fahrenheit. Rainfall becomes more frequent, so a light, waterproof jacket is advisable. This is a prime season for golf, with comfortable conditions for playing. Layers are recommended as mornings can be cool, warming up significantly by midday.

☀️

Mid-summer

Mid-summer features warm to hot weather, with average highs in the 80s and 90s Fahrenheit, and occasional heatwaves pushing temperatures higher. Sunscreen, hats, and light, breathable clothing are essential for comfortable play. Stay hydrated by drinking plenty of water throughout your round, as the heat can be intense. Early morning or late afternoon tee times are often preferred.

🍂

Fall season

Fall offers pleasant and cooling temperatures, with highs gradually decreasing from the 70s into the 50s Fahrenheit. The air is often crisp and clear, creating ideal golfing conditions. Long sleeves and a light jacket are usually sufficient. This season is highly regarded for its comfortable weather and beautiful autumn scenery.

📅

Rain & snow

Rain can occur year-round but is more common in spring and summer. During these times, bring a waterproof jacket or umbrella, as showers can be brief but intense. Winter may bring snow, which can temporarily close the course or delay play. Always check local weather reports before your scheduled tee time, as conditions can change rapidly in the Midwest.
